Connect a Threads Account
- Click the icon in the bottom left.
- Click on "Social profiles".
- Click "Connect a social profile."
- If you have reached the maximum number of SNS accounts, an "Upgrade" screen will appear. In this case, please change your plan.
- A screen to select the SNS account to add will appear. Click "Threads Account."
- The Threads login screen will appear. Log in with the account you want to connect.
- The Threads authentication screen will appear. Review the content and click the "Continue as (username)" button.
- If you linked the account on your smartphone, please return to the SocialDog screen and reload the page.
Please Check Your Connection Status Regularly
Due to Threads (Meta) security features, SocialDog needs to periodically reconnect to your account in order to access data through the API.
Cases Where Reconnection Is Required

If you do not reconnect within 60 days, the connection will be disconnected and you will not be able to schedule posts. When the reconnection deadline approaches, you will receive notifications on the SocialDog screen and via email, so please check them.
- Additionally, reconnection will be required if SocialDog adds new features that require additional access permissions from Threads (Meta).
The deadline for reconnection may change due to Threads (Meta) specifications.
If Threads Connection Does Not Work on Android Devices
When trying to connect from an Android device, the Threads app may launch during the process, preventing connection.
In that case, please try connecting from a computer or iOS device.
If you want to connect from an Android device, please try the following:
- Open Android settings.
- Go to Apps → Threads → Open by default.
- Change the relevant link setting to "Don't open" or "In browser."
- Try the SocialDog Threads connection again.
